Idaho H0707 amends the Idaho Code to allow cities or counties to create an administrative process for dividing land that includes an existing or approved accessory dwelling unit or secondary residential structure. This process is intended to facilitate mortgage or financing divisions without requiring full subdivision platting. The division must be solely for mortgage or financing purposes, not authorize additional dwelling units or land divisions, and must meet local standards for access and utilities.
